Question To be prepared

I bough a Maculosus Angelfish from the Divers Den today and it is coming Saturday, so I want to be prepared. Should I give the angelfish some sort of medicine bath before qt, or just see how it goes with out treatment? I do have Prazi-Pro, should I add this to the qt before I get him or wait and see if he needs it? what ways have you qt and treated your angels for disease?

I would wait an see if it needs it. Foster's has a good rep and may have treated the fish already. The key is to get it feeding and housing it in a QT with good water quality. Always monitor ammonia levels closely as you do want to feed adequately.
